Find cottages and self-contained accommodation in the Yarra Valley The Yarra Valley is the coolest wine region on the Australian mainland, yet its ability to produce outstanding wine is beyond question. Wine grapes have been grown in these flowing hills since 1838, when a vineyard was planted at what is now Yering Station the birthplace of the Victorian wine industry. In 1889, a cabernet from the Yering Valley Vineyard won a grand prix at the Paris Wine Exhibition, the only wine from the Southern Hemisphere to achieve such a distinction. Home to more than 55 wineries, the Yarra Valley has achieved good results with practically every variety of grape. Its chardonnays and Rhine rieslings are an unqualified success, and the gewerztraminer is regarded as some of Australias outstanding examples of that style.
Apart from its wines, the Yarra Valley is a prime source of fresh produce, as youll discover if you call in at the monthly Yarra Valley Regional Farmers Market at Yering Station. Renowned for their fine food and quality produce, Yarra Valley markets are a great way to meet the growers and stock up on fresh local produce, as well as handmade crafts, plants and seedlings. Time your visit to coincide with one of these local weekend markets, or discover the joys of farm-gate shopping, the foodie equivalent of wine-tasting at the cellar door. As you tour the region, keep an eye out for the roadside stalls selling fresh produce along the Yarra Valley Food Trail, or pick your own fruit at local berry farms. The region also produces freshwater salmon and trout, salmon caviar, ice cream, hazelnuts and chestnuts, organically grown fruit, berries and vegetables, handmade cheese, pastas and preserves. The Yarra Valley also has a lively festival calendar. An annual highlight is the Honda Yarra Valley Grape Grazing Festival, when more than 20 wineries get together to choreograph a weekend of wine, food, music, local produce and fun. In 2004, the event will be held on the weekend of 14-15 February. Throughout the rest of the year, music features heavily on the Yarra Valleys list of festivals. Among the highlights are Domaine Chandons Opera in the Vineyard; the Jazz in the Vines Festival at the TarraWarra Winery; and Rochford Wines Summer Music Festival at Rochfords Eyton Winery. There are several tour operators that offer various food and wine tours of the Yarra Valley, and leaving the driving to someone else makes good sense if you plan a day of wine-tasting. Limousine tours, mini-bus tours or bicycles are just some of the options, but one of the best ways to experience the vineyards is from a hot-air balloon. Balloon flights depart just after dawn and drift effortlessly and silently above a carpet of forests, farms, and the green corridors of the vineyards, before setting you down for a breakfast of sparkling wine and local produce at one of the wineries. Several local operators offer balloon flights, and thanks to the regions stable weather patterns, flights operate all year round.
